Output 51cae3df9d747f68dcafe7eaaf4520ad788386b7a14bfd6edd53a9a3c738ade2:2

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e43e1d1cd8ad587154f56288961a0462dbb2f59 OP_EQUAL
address
3QsSsoN8fZKR2VHCKXZEJuaUforTm9HVyD
transaction
51cae3df9d747f68dcafe7eaaf4520ad788386b7a14bfd6edd53a9a3c738ade2
confirmations
323201
spent
true